Rockford Illinois


Rockford calls itself the Forest City, and promises affordable homes on tree-lined streets in friendly neighborhoods. Rockford is also known as a City of Gardens and a Region of Four Rivers. Residents are proud of their enduring Midwestern values. Population: Rockford is the third most populated city in the state with 152,871 people as of the 2010 census.

Climate: Rockford has four clearly defined seasons, with warm summers and winter months that can bring bitterly cold air masses from Canada. Rockford receives 36.63 inches of rain during a typical year, and 30 inches of snowfall.

Cost of living: The cost of living in Rockford is 10% less than the national average, an attractive feature to retirees living on a fixed income.

Housing costs: Retirement homes really are affordable here, 33% less than the national average. The median home cost in Rockford is $102,000.

Colleges and Universities: Rock Valley College’s Center for Learning in Retirement offers a wide range of activities geared specifically for people of retirement age. Members all share a common interest in lifelong learning and cultural enrichment, and will be treated to thought-provoking classes and trips focusing on the arts, current events, the sciences, religion, and more.

Transportation:Chicago Rockford International Airport provides air transportation. Rockford Mass Transit District is the local bus service.

Travel and tourism: Rockford’s attractions include museums like Burpee Museum of Natural History and Discovery Center Museum. Other venues for retirement enrichment and entertainment might include a tour through Anderson Japanese Garden, theater, art, an outstanding park system, and Illinois' largest water park along with excellent dining options.
